blob: b56a85ed47bc840cbafa0fd284ca447f4a48eb0f [file] [log] [blame]
package_group(
name = "visibility",
packages = ["//plugins/checks/..."],
)
package(default_visibility = [":visibility"])
load("//tools/bzl:js.bzl", "polygerrit_plugin")
load("//tools/bzl:genrule2.bzl", "genrule2")
polygerrit_plugin(
name = "gr-checks",
srcs = glob([
"*.html",
"*.js",
]),
app = "gr-checks.html",
externs = ["externs.js"],
plugin_name = "checks",
)
genrule2(
name = "gr-checks-static",
srcs = [":gr-checks"],
outs = ["gr-checks-static.jar"],
cmd = " && ".join([
"mkdir $$TMP/static",
"cp -r $(locations :gr-checks) $$TMP/static",
"cd $$TMP",
"zip -Drq $$ROOT/$@ -g .",
]),
)